Inno Setup Прошу протестировать сетапник

  • Автор темы Автор темы altEF_4
  • Дата начала Дата начала
altEF_4, пути не очень красиво выглядят. И формы разрушаются не красиво. (обзор,лицензия...)

(в лицензии аналогично) Win 8.1 x64
 
Последнее редактирование:
Тоже самое..
В авторане также, ничего не видно. Нажал два раза в какую область и инсталл открылся..
Windows 7 x64.

 
должно бить так
попробуйте нажать в области кнопки настройки

значит контроллы создаются, вот только не перерисовываются :(
 
Последнее редактирование:
значит прорисовывается только сцена созданная на WizardForm, надо искать причину в библиотеке.
 
вот используемая мной библиотека, что то типа плагина к Layered.dll, попробуйте пример с архива.
 

Вложения

altEF_4, почти тоже самое:
а должно быть
надо проконсультироваться у David.D.Rocco, проблема с созданием и/или с прорисовкой сцены на созданном с помощью CreateWindow (FORM, EDIT, BUTTON, STATIC) окне.
 
Последнее редактирование:
еще одна проверка, создал простой пример без моей библиотеки, должно бить как на
 

Вложения

вот используемая мной библиотека, что то типа плагина к Layered.dll, попробуйте пример с архива.
Я в шоке. Там наверное кода больше чем в моей библиотеке.
В любом случае я планировал добавить подобный функционал в свою библиотеку, только времени никак не найду.

еще одна проверка, создал простой пример без моей библиотеки, должно бить как на
ты создаешь дочернее окно слоеным (эту кнопку), так? она лежит на wizardform?
для обновления слоеного окна используется UpdateLayeredWindow, которая может обновлять только окна верхнего уровня.
судя по msdn дочерние окна обновляются только в win 8. в предыдущих операционках такого функционала нет.
нельзя создавать сцену из дочерних окон, кнопок, полей ввода и пр. это будет работать только в win 8-8.1
 
Последнее редактирование:
Я в шоке. Там наверное кода больше чем в моей библиотеке.
В любом случае я планировал добавить подобный функционал в свою библиотеку, только времени никак не найду.
могу дать исходники, сэкономишь немного времени, правда они на Delphi.

ты создаешь дочернее окно слоеным (эту кнопку), так? она лежит на wizardform?
для обновления слоеного окна используется UpdateLayeredWindow, которая может обновлять только окна верхнего уровня.
судя по msdn дочерние окна обновляются только в win 8. в предыдущих операционках такого функционала нет.
нельзя создавать сцену из дочерних окон, кнопок, полей ввода и пр. это будет работать только в win 8-8.1

значит надо искать другой способ :(
 
Последнее редактирование:
могу дать исходники, сэкономишь немного времени, правда они на Delphi.
спасибо, но не надо. я в visual c++ делаю. делфи уже забывать стал
значит надо искать другой способ
нужно было смотреть на модуль layered.ui.iss
 
Назад
Сверху